Job description
- Lead the design and optimization of the manufacturing process of the Energy Store (ES) and Energy Store Main Enclosure (ESME).
- Design and analyze production processes to ensure personnel safety at all times.
- Work with the Quality Department to develop in-process and end-of-line quality procedures for various assembly processes including equipment planning, evaluation, and selection.
- Actively contribute to the design process of the Energy Store (ES) and Energy Store Main Enclosure (ESME) to achieve Built-In Quality.
- Conduct root cause analysis for any problems found throughout the build process and communicate findings to relevant team members while documenting learnings.
- Create and maintain manufacturing operation work instructions.
- Document and communicate assembly process developments and innovations clearly.
- Work with the ERS Assembly Manager and High Voltage Safety Supervisor to ensure adherence to safety, quality, and operational standards.
Requirements
- Bachelor’s degree in Engineering, Engineering Technology, or related field.
- 2+ years of relevant industry experience in battery pack assembly engineering.
- Experience programming industrial robots.
- Proficient in 3D CAD software (CATIA, NX, SolidWorks, or similar).
- Excellent verbal and written communication skills with ability to work effectively in multidisciplinary teams.
- Self-driven with a demonstrated ability to lead projects independently.
- Experience in automotive, aerospace, motorsport, or other high-performance industries is a strong plus but not mandatory
Desirable Skills:
- Proven experience in high-voltage system assembly, ideally in Formula 1, Formula E, or advanced automotive sectors.
- Professional experience with one or more types of welding processes.
- Knowledge of Design for Manufacture/Assembly (DFM/DFA) principles and tooling/jig design for motorsport or low volume high performance prototyping.
- Knowledgeable about using PLCs for safety or automation related tasks.
- Familiarity with F1 technical regulations, particularly those governing ESME components and power unit integration.
